Output e0883fb2586316ec6c3b1d65eca8412e709c795bdc400c3a44bfb042ac295e3a:104

value
234257
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38f73af6809134c7faf62fbbd12206eccfb0ba06 OP_EQUALVERIFY OP_CHECKSIG
address
16CD1cBSPjqojhMRN4mgwVk7VqjLPvDbL9
transaction
e0883fb2586316ec6c3b1d65eca8412e709c795bdc400c3a44bfb042ac295e3a
spent
true